Why Choose the Mersen 83230511 Surge Protection Device?
The Mersen 83230511 is a compact and reliable Type 2+3 surge protection device (SPD) designed to protect sensitive electrical and electronic equipment against transient overvoltages. Part of the Mersen Surge-Trap Monobloc STMT23 series, this slim DIN rail mounted SPD is suitable for low voltage power systems in industrial, commercial and control panel applications.
This surge protection device provides dependable protection against switching surges and indirect lightning effects. Its monobloc construction, one-module width and remote indication capability make it well suited for distribution boards, machinery panels and enclosures where both space saving and condition monitoring are important.
With a 20 kA maximum discharge current, 230 V nominal operating voltage and 275 V maximum continuous operating voltage, the 83230511 is designed for 1Ph+N TT and TN-S systems. It offers effective protection for power supplies, control equipment, communication systems and other sensitive electronic loads.

Reliable Surge Protection for Low Voltage Power Systems
Surge protection devices help limit transient overvoltages before they reach connected equipment. This helps reduce the risk of damage to electrical installations, automation hardware, power supplies and communication systems while improving long-term reliability.
The Mersen STMT23 range is engineered for applications where compact dimensions, reliable protection and straightforward installation are important. Its slim DIN rail format makes the 83230511 particularly useful in control panels, distribution boards and commercial electrical systems.
